Aktywne Wpisy
Zawiera treści 18+
Ta treść została oznaczona jako materiał kontrowersyjny lub dla dorosłych.

LonNon +82
Jeden z tańców Anki jakby ktoś nie widział :D
:D
#lewandowski na co ty pozwalasz ty #przegryw tyy #logikarozowychpaskow #p0lka #zdrada #heheszki
:D
#lewandowski na co ty pozwalasz ty #przegryw tyy #logikarozowychpaskow #p0lka #zdrada #heheszki






Robię sobie książkę z CodeSchool "Try Django" i wszystko pięknie do czasu rozpoczęcia zabawy z CSS.
Otóż w katalogu app zrobiłem folder 'static' i w nim 'style.css'. W tym pliku, prosta instrukcja, że teksty z h1 mają mieć jakiśtam kolor.
Teraz w #html stronki chciałbym podpiąć ten plik, więc według książki to powinno wyglądać tak:
{% load staticfiles %}
Title
....
Niestety tak zapisanej linii nie czyta, gdyż napisy z h1 mają czarny kolor.
Ktoś wie o co chodzi i jak się to powinno poprawnie robić?
dodales do url folder static?
nie wiem czy tez nie powienienes zrobic
python manage.py collectstatici zrestartuj server, moze pliki musza sie zaczytac od nowa...
źródło http://paste.ofcode.org/pkQnWE3FQxHG4UUETD5bRD
Ciekawe, że tej pierwszej linijki jakby nie ma.
Ogólnie robiłem wczesniej inne tutoriale i tam faktycznie był ten krok z collectstatic, ale w tym tutorialu robie już "upiększacze" i do tej pory nie tknąłem manage.py.
Nie dodawałem nic do url, bo takiego kroku w książce nie ma. Podobno jak się właśnie zapisuje w ten sposób, to tez powinno złapać.
i spróbuj tak:
ewentualnie dodaj jeszcze na górze:
+ z tymi dwoma % tak miałem już też i nic to nie zmienia.
http://pastebin.com/UPT53mHK
po bozemu to powinno byc w template i powinno dzialac. Wykorzystales wszystkie podpowiedzi do cwiczenia? :P Sprawdz moze ichnie forum czy ktos nie mial podobnego problemu. Sam bym to sprawdzil, ale nie mam premium na codeschool a to jest pewnie level2 - Linking CSS Files
W tutorialu na pewno nic nie przegapiłem. Bardzo fajnie rozpisany, krok po kroku.
Dzięki.
Jak bezpośrednio wpisze url: 127...../static/style.css to wyświetlają mi się szlaczki na ekranie a w command line po runserver mam: GET static/style.css HTTP1.1/ 304
urlpatterns = [
# ... the rest of your URLconf goes here ...
] + static(settings.STATICURL, documentroot=settings.STATIC_ROOT)
STATICROOT = os.path.join(BASEDIR, 'public', 'static') ale nic nie dało.
Możesz napisać konkretnie co dopisać do urls? Rozumiem, że do urls appki?
STATICURL = '/static/'
STATICROOT = os.path.join(BASEDIR, 'static/')
'django.contrib.staticfiles', (to w sekcji INSTALLEDAPPS)
Na początku template:
{% load static %}
a potem:
src='{% static "katalog-w-static/obrazek.png" %}'
href='{% static "katalog-w-static/costam.jpg" %}'
w urls nie mam tego ciągu, który sugerowałem wcześniej. Zrobienie collectstatic nie wydaje mi się niezbędne.